Welcome to Los Angeles. They call it the City of Angels. They got it half right. In a town where demons masquerade as children in order to protect humanity, while angels gain power by destroying the souls of the dearly departed. Good and evil is determined by whoever has the better P.R. firm.

Humans remain blissfully unaware that a struggle is taking place, unless they make the mistake of inviting one of these creatures into their homes—or they happen to be one of their offspring.

Meet Alexa Dawn, the Ghost Hunter.

She doesn’t try to coax, whisper, or talk to the dearly departed. She’s not there to help them crossover. She’s there for one reason, and one reason only, to make sure the dead—stay dead.

Alexa Dawn has spent her entire adult life chasing the shade that killed her parents, leaving a trail of dead spirits in her wake. When her latest house cleansing goes terribly awry, she finds herself in the middle of a murder investigation. Suddenly her clients start dying at an alarming rate. It doesn’t take a detective to figure out that she’s next, unless Alexa can find a way to stop the creature that wants her dead.

Solomon's seals starts with a glimpse in to the day of the life of Alexa Dawn and her personal vendetta which makes her determined to eradicate ghosts. The series of macabre murders are chilling and I don't recommend reading the book at night which I did, but then again I'm a complete lightweight when it comes to all things horror.
I found the story dark, gory and surprisingly intense - I was expecting something a lot more fluffy from reading the blurb. The ending was predictable compared to the potential of the rest of the book and somewhat of a let down for me, otherwise I would of given Solomon's Seals 5 stars. But despite the minor flaws it was enjoyable and well worth giving it a go.

THE GHOST HUNTER CHRONICLES: SOLOMON’S SEALS follows the ghost dispersing Alexa Dawn, who uses everything from Diva music to EMP blasts to rid houses of unwanted guests – and she gets off on it to the point of addiction. When a demonic presence begins gruesomely murdering her prior clients, she teams with Adam Grayson, her new neighbor and Paranormal Investigative Task Force officer in love and danger on the track of the entity responsible. As the case spirals out of control, Alexa begins questioning her own sanity when she realizes the murders are tied to her on more than one plain of reality. SOLOMON’S SEALS is a fresh and enjoyable look at Ghost-busting.
